timing question

Helping a neighbor today and a question came up on timing. With fuel pump out we could see that the timing marks on the cam and crank were lined up (across from each other). The question came up as to whether that would be TDC on the compression stroke for #1 cylinder, I had a yes vote, he stated otherwise. Got a beer riding on this....

Generally you would be right, however some cam gears are marked 180 out. #1 piston is still at top (as crank marker points up) but it's on the end of the exhaust stroke vs end of the compression stroke.
